Controller design and catastrophic course simulation in process of heavy cargo off aircraft are presented. In the moment of cargo off the aircraft, the aircraft mathematical model is changed simultaneously. It is difficult to switch controller accurately. In this condition, coordinate design with restriction and robust design for interval systems are proposed. Both methods improve the response of the system in contrast to the traditional separate design when the driver operates at wrong time, and the variation of altitude is controlled between 15 meters. It meets engineering need, so the safety of airdrop can be ensured.
